There are some that are more or less toxic than others, but none of them are good for cats. Essential oils are not safe for cats and can quickly cause toxicity, as they are rapidly absorbed both by mouth and through the skin, where they accumulate in the liver. However, compelling evidence has now demonstrated that essential oils can be toxic to cats, whether taken internally, applied to the skin, or simply inhaled. Some essential oils, such as tea tree oil and eucalyptus oil, should be avoided around cats as they can be toxic to them. Overall, essential oils for cats are not safe.
